Benefits for Small Businesses

The benefits of free digital marketing strategies for small businesses are manifold, offering a cost-effective path to visibility and growth in a competitive marketplace. One of the most significant advantages is the ability to reach a broader audience without the need for substantial financial investment. For small businesses operating with tight budgets, traditional advertising avenues such as television, radio, or print can be prohibitively expensive. Digital marketing, on the other hand, offers a range of free tools and platforms that can help these businesses reach their target audience effectively. Social media plat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ter, for instance, allow businesses to engage with a global audience at no cost, facilitating the dissemination of their brand message far and wide.

Moreover, digital marketing empowers small businesses to compete on a more level playing field with larger enterprises. While big companies might have extensive marketing budgets, the digital realm is not solely about the size of the budget but also about creativity and strategy. A small business with a well-crafted digital marketing plan can effectively engage its audience, build brand loyalty, and drive sales. For instance, a small business that creates engaging and relevant content can attract a dedicated following, even over more prominent brands with larger advertising budgets. This focus on content and engagement can lead to organic growth, driven by word-of-mouth and social sharing.

Another crucial benefit is the ability to measure and analyze the effectiveness of marketing efforts. Digital marketing provides access to a wealth of analytics and data-driven insights, allowing small businesses to track the performance of their campaigns in real-time. This data is invaluable, as it enables businesses to refine their strategies and optimize their efforts for better results. For example, by analyzing social media metrics, a business can determine which types of content resonate most with its audience and adjust its approach accordingly. This level of insight is often not available with traditional marketing methods, making digital marketing a more efficient and effective choice for small businesses.

Finally, free digital marketing strategies foster direct engagement with customers, building stronger relationships and enhancing brand loyalty. Through social media interactions, email newsletters, and online forums, small businesses can communicate directly with their audience, addressing their needs and concerns promptly. This personalized approach not only improves customer satisfaction but also encourages repeat business and referrals. By leveraging these strategies, small businesses can create a loyal customer base that supports sustained growth and success over time.

Choosing the Right Platforms for Business

Choosing the right social media platforms for business is a critical decision that can significantly impact the effectiveness of a business’s digital marketing efforts. With a plethora of social media platforms available, each with its unique characteristics and user demographics, businesses must carefully evaluate which platforms align best with their target audience and marketing objectives. The first step in this process is to understand the demographics and user behavior of each platform. For instance, Facebook, with its broad user base spanning various age groups, is ideal for businesses targeting a diverse audience. Instagram, on the other hand, is more popular among younger users and is highly visual, making it suitable for businesses with visually appealing products or services. LinkedIn is the platform of choice for B2B businesses, offering opportunities to connect with professionals and industry leaders.

Once businesses have a clear understanding of the platforms available, the next step is to align their choice of platforms with their marketing goals. For example, if a business’s primary goal is to increase brand awareness among millennials, Instagram and Snapchat may be the most effective platforms to focus on. Conversely, if the objective is to establish thought leadership in a particular industry, LinkedIn and Twitter may offer the best opportunities for engagement. By selecting platforms that align with their goals, businesses can ensure that their social media efforts are targeted and impactful.

Another important consideration when choosing social media platforms is the type of content a business plans to create and share. Different platforms are suited to different content formats, and businesses should select platforms that align with their content strategy. For instance, Instagram and Pinterest are ideal for businesses that plan to share visually appealing content, such as images and videos. Twitter, with its character limit, is better suited for short, concise updates and engagement with trending topics. By choosing platforms that complement their content strategy, businesses can maximize the reach and impact of their social media efforts.

In conclusion, choosing the right social media platforms is a crucial step in developing an effective digital marketing strategy. By understanding the demographics and user behavior of each platform, aligning platform choices with marketing goals, and considering the type of content to be shared, businesses can ensure that their social media efforts are targeted, impactful, and aligned with their overall marketing objectives. This strategic approach not only enhances the effectiveness of social media marketing but also drives tangible results in terms of engagement, brand awareness, and growth.
